    Not sure how big your collection is and what mobile operating system you're on but if you don't have a lot of animals to keep track of and if your phone runs on Android, check out Time2Feed. It's free and you can keep track of all the basics (sheds, feedings, size/weight, gender, age, notes, etc.) and it also allows you to create groups (snakes/lizards/etc.) and has a neat 'quick feeding' feature if you wanna add a feeding record to multiple animals.
    It's way cheaper than Reptile Scan and offers similar functionality - though I'll admit I've never used RS.
